Output d98e34ba3b600b1617c6baf1c898a2f56d68f182f54e8d7d588b849fb73da5b7:0

value
75000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11f09057a233b9f83484f9abd6fcfc405dcf41b5 OP_EQUAL
address
33KsbUQTNypgYRiWoa3ayfpH4D91jfP3qF
transaction
d98e34ba3b600b1617c6baf1c898a2f56d68f182f54e8d7d588b849fb73da5b7
spent
true